摘要 | The beadwork accessories comprise a kit, a lap tray, a beading board and a weaving board. One or both board may be accommodated by either the kit or the lap tray. The lap tray includes a base having a pillow on a bottom surface thereof and includes a storage compartment below a board engaged therein. The kit includes a base having a storage compartment below a board engaged therein as well as a removably engaged cover which accommodates bead containers as well as beading implements therein. The kit and lap tray are both provided with a handle for transportability and the beading tray and weaving tray may also be used independently of the kit or lap tray. | ||||||

说明书全文 | 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to accessories for making working with beads, either stringing them or weaving them, easier. More particularly, the accessories include a beadwork kit, a lap desk for bead working, a bead stringing tray and a weaving tray, the trays being interchangeable in the kit and desk and also being capable of being used alone. 2. Background Heretofore, lap desks for art, writing, reading, etc. have been proposed. However, none having accommodated beadwork. Also, various kits have been proposed, but none have been self contained. Still further, to date, although bead stringing trays have been a valuable, however no bead weaving tray has been proposed. The beadwork accessories of the present invention overcome the lack of structures for beadwork as defined above. Turning now to the weaving tray 300, it will be seen to comprise a planar weaving surface 382 which is covered with flocking 384, as is the upstanding peripheral wall 386 surrounding the flocked weaving surface 382. The peripheral wall 386 further incorporates, in a preferred embodiment, a small magnet 388, provided for holding a needle or the like (not shown) so it is within easy reach of a user. The peripheral wall 386 further incorporates upstanding shoulders 332 and latch members 342 for accepting a beading board 28 therein should a user desire to incorporate both boards 28 and 300 into the kit 10 or lap tray 100. Interchangeability of trays and boards thus makes the beadwork accessories described herein extremely versatile. It will also be understood of course that either board may be used independently of the kit 10 or lap tray.
